The short version

Boscobel has lower-than-average household income, with a median household income of $42,500. Population has held roughly steady since 2000. 13%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 28%. Median home value is $85,100.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Boscobel, Wisconsin?

Boscobel, Wisconsin has about 3,231 residents according to the 2010 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Boscobel, Wisconsin?

The typical household in Boscobel, Wisconsin earns about $42,500 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Boscobel, Wisconsin expensive?

In Boscobel, Wisconsin, the median home is worth about $85,100, and the typical rent is about $478 a month.

How educated are people in Boscobel, Wisconsin?

About 13.0% of adults age 25 and over in Boscobel, Wisconsin h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Boscobel, Wisconsin?

About 16.8% of people in Boscobel, Wisconsin live below the federal poverty line.

Has Boscobel, Wisconsin grown since 1990?

Yes, Boscobel, Wisconsin has grown since 1990. The population has added about 525 residents, a change of about 19 percent over that period.
